Hong Kong justice minister slams sanctions threat, accusations against judges

Hong Kong’s justice minister has refuted β€œunfounded” accusations against the judiciary regarding several highly charged national security cases, stating that none of the judges had failed to fulfil their duties and that their independence remains strong. In his address at a ceremony on Monday to mark the start of the legal year, Secretary for Justice Paul Lam Ting-kwok also slammed the threat of sanctions against the city’s judges and β€œillegitimate pressures” placed on overseas judges to...

Rule of law in Hong Kong β€˜more robust than outcome of any single case’: chief justice

Hong Kong’s rule of law is β€œmore robust and enduring than the outcome of any single case”, the city’s chief justice has declared after former media boss Jimmy Lai Chee-ying was found guilty in a landmark national security case that drew international scrutiny and criticism. In his speech at a ceremony to mark the opening of the legal year on Monday, Chief Justice Andrew Cheung Kui-nung warned that any calls for the early release of a defendant based on his occupation or political causes were a...
